06 augustus 2019
From the category: Hacks

Switch off the PC using PHP

On my Exergaming PC there is a button in the main menu that turns off the system. It must be able to switch off the system from PHP. PHP? Yes, I use PHP as a web server by executing this in the directory where the games are located:

php -S localhost:80

This page switches off the PC:
exec("shutdown -h now");

It works because I did this (one time):

sudo chmod +s /sbin/shutdown

After this I can safely pull out the plug. In the BIOS of the NUC (to be shown with F2) it says that it must switch on automatically after a power failure, so plug it in and everything starts up again.






(C) 2019, 2020 marcelv
